Subject: Eventspine schema registry — review needed

Team,

Eventspine v2 registry is live in staging. All event producers now validate against pinned schemas; unsigned schema uploads are rejected. Breaking-change detection runs on every publish. Rollback path: re-pin previous schema version, no redeploy needed. Security review should focus on the upload auth path and the compatibility-check bypass flag.

Full diff is in the release branch. The trace token for this deployment follows.

session token of kagup-hahaf = htk3_2b8

Subject: DR drill — idempotency key store for payment retries

Hi — quick heads-up before you review the branch. Thursday's disaster-recovery drill for Pennyroyal Payments will fail over the idempotency key store to the Harfield replica. Retried charges must resolve to the same key, so please check that the replay guard reads from the replica during cutover and that TTLs survive the failover. Duplicate-charge alerts are muted for the drill window only. Unsealing the replica's key store requires the recovery passphrase, included below.

strongbox words: oliael-gilax-lamael

Handover Note — Directors Ostrand to Velle

Re: Inventory Write-Down, Harwick Branches

Branch managers should be aware that the Q2 write-down of Lumenox fixtures totalled roughly 12% of stored stock, driven by water damage at the Tarlow depot and obsolescence of the older fitting line. Insurance recovery is partial; claims paperwork is with Dagny. Please complete physical counts by the 15th and flag any discrepancies directly to me rather than regional. The confidential planning note this feeds into follows immediately below.

board note of bahap-yahag: Headcount on the Oliix team goes from 5 to 120 by the end of October. Gross margin on Oliix came in at 5 percent against a plan of 5 percent.